Renowned for their sushi and loved for their vibe, a Cape Town institution has added live music to the mix.
Every Saturday and Sunday from 1pm to 4pm, Beluga hosts a fresh and vibey live music set - perfect for getting cosy with a glass of something warming on a wintry afternoon. Linger longer as the atmosphere goes from a chilled afternoon to buzzing evening drinks ... and maybe some dancing.
Check out Beluga's Facebook page for updates on who's playing their live-music sets.
This event comes free with your choice of food and drink at one of the trendiest spots in town.
NEW WHISKY LOUNGE
The popular spot recently launched their very own whisky lounge. You’ll find a myriad of whiskies from unique locations, with diverse flavour profiles and different year aged casks at the hot new Beluga Whisky Lounge. Plus, you can become a member of the lounge, which means endless whisky-related events, specials, tastings and so much more. Get in touch to learn more.
